Philadelphia office market in 2026
Philadelphia offers East Coast access at a fraction of New York rents, which keeps demand steady from professional services, healthcare, education and a growing life-science sector.
Where demand sits
Center City remains the core, with Class A towers around Market Street and Rittenhouse Square. University City draws research, biotech and university-linked companies. Navy Yard and the riverfront offer campus-style space, while suburban corridors give lower rents and easy parking.
Prices and formats
Rents are quoted per square foot per year and sit well below New York and Boston for comparable quality. Flexible formats — coworking and serviced offices — are priced per workstation and let you start within days.
